What Is Nasal Scoping?

Also called nasal endoscopy, nasal scoping is a procedure that offers a detailed view of the sinuses and nasal passages. During this quick, straightforward process, an ear, nose and throat (ENT) doctor inserts an endoscope (a thin tube with a camera and light at the end) into the nostrils. The instrument transmits detailed images of the nasal structures, helping identify issues that other diagnostic methods may not detect.

The Main Benefits of Nasal Scoping

Nasal scoping is one of several methods used by medical professionals to diagnose and treat nasal and sinus conditions. Here are some of its advantages.

A Versatile Testing Solution

Nasal scoping can diagnose a range of nasal and sinus conditions including chronic sinusitis, allergic rhinitis, postnasal drip, nasal polyps, deviated septums and more. The rigid or flexible endoscopes and their high-definition images make this procedure highly versatile, and effective in identifying even subtle abnormalities.

Minimally Invasive Procedure

Nasal scoping is a minimally invasive procedure with little to no discomfort or downtime. Before the endoscope is inserted, your nose is typically sprayed with an anesthetic and a topical decongestant. The medical professional will then insert the endoscope into one nostril and guide it through the nasal and sinus passages, and the process will be repeated with the other nostril. In most cases this procedure is quick, lasting no more than 10 minutes.
